Hurry - Hurry - Hurry
Have you ever had those emotional “crash and burn” kind of situations?? Always a precursor of emotional exhaustion is three words: Hurry - Hurry - Hurry! We are so busy and harried people. We need to slow down, listen to God, hear His Voice and follow after Him, with His strength, not our own.
Golf is like that too… I am a golfer, not very good because I don’t play as much as others do. I take at least one or two times a week to slow down my life and get out on the golf course. Golf always feeds my soul and slows me down on my life course, which does seem like a busy, fast paced life.
Sometimes we put way too much on our plate. We are doing a little bit of everything and some of it is God directed, but some of it is not. Keeping up with an over-scheduled life makes us feel the “harried” feeling in our soul, like we just can’t keep up and we are exhausted… and if we continue on this course, we do crash and burn emotionally and it is not pretty… not pretty at all. We can avoid this! Stop! Listen up to God and stay in followship of Him. Be led by God’s peace. Take off all the unnecessary things off your life plate, reorder your schedule according to God’s direction.
Just like in golf when we are in a hurry and we are hurrying up our swing, the ball doesn’t go in the right direction, or sometimes it doesn’t go at all… it piddles right off the tee.. embarrassing right!!??!! In golf when we hurry the ball is not going to make it to the hole in that “par like” fashion. We have to take our time, set up our shot and the approach to the ball is so important, if we jam ourselves up, the ball is not going to go very far. When we have a fast swing because we are in a hurry, the ball is going to go to places we don’t want to be chasing it.
This happens in life too, where we hurrying and we aren’t set up, we aren’t ready and we don’t finish well. When we take the time with God, we listen up and we get the direction from Him for our day, we thrive, we finish the day well. The same goes with golf, when we slow down, we focus and we don’t hurry our swing, we do well. Less is more when it comes to being a person who finishes strong, less on our plate, more focus, more finishing well.
What is the hurry? Slow down and finish strong! God bless ya!
